Small class open class teaching plan (Chapter 4) Activity objectives:

1. Learn the children's song "Wash Your Hands" and learn the correct way to wash your hands.

2. Understand the hazards of not washing hands and form a good habit of washing hands frequently.

3. Willing to try boldly and share experiences with peers.

4. Cultivate children's keen observation ability.

5. Explore and discover the diversity and characteristics in life.

Activity preparation:

(1) Teaching wall chart "Wash Your Hands";

(2) A dirty towel.

Activity flow:

First, help the dirty little towel.

1. Show dirty towels and the teacher dubs the crying.

What happened to the towel?

Children are free to guess.

The children rubbed against me before washing their hands, which made me dirty.

Ask questions:

(1) Why is the towel crying?

(2) How to make the little towel stop crying?

(3) What happens if you can't wash your hands? Let children know the dangers of not washing their hands or washing their hands unwashed, and form the habit of washing their hands frequently.

Second, the correct way to wash your hands

1. Discuss the methods of washing hands.

How to wash your little hands?

2. Read the children's song "Wash Your Hands" with the teaching wall chart for children to enjoy.

Children practice washing their hands while learning nursery rhymes.

When should I wash my hands?

1. When should I wash my hands? Wash your hands before meals, after defecation and when your hands are dirty.

2. How do I know if my hands are clean? (sensory ways such as seeing, smelling and touching)

Activity reflection:

Activities combine the good habit of training children to wash their hands frequently with daily life. Start to discuss the topic of dirty towels into the theme of activities, let children know why they should wash their hands, encourage them to introduce their own methods of washing their hands, and improve their enthusiasm for participating in activities. Easy-to-understand nursery rhymes, concrete image demonstrations, passionate language, and preparation for unarmed exercises were adopted, and individual corrections and counseling were made before, which made the actual practice proceed in an orderly manner. Let children really observe and perceive the real process of how to wash their hands, and all children have learned the correct way to wash their hands.

Small Class Open Class Teaching Plan (Chapter 5) Activity Objectives

1. Understand the triangle and its basic characteristics.

2. Can find triangle objects in life.

3. Can simply distinguish different shapes.

4. Let children feel happy and fun, and they should learn knowledge before they know it.

5. Enhance the flexibility of thinking.

Teaching emphases and difficulties

Teaching emphasis: triangle cognition.

Teaching difficulty: I can simply distinguish different shapes.

Activities to be prepared

1. There are several graphics (squares, circles and triangles) cards, one for small triangles;

2. Draw a picture with a small triangle outline, a hand and a box of oil pastels;

3. A field with squares, circles and triangles, tape recorders and tapes.

Activity process

1. Introduce stories to stimulate children's interest in participating in activities.

In the kingdom of mathematics, there are many graphic babies. Look who they are.

The teacher shows the graphic babies in turn: square (square) and round (circle). They made a new friend. Come and have a look. What does it look like? Let the children speak freely and express their ideas through observation.

2. The basic part requires children to operate themselves and initially perceive the basic characteristics of the triangle.

(1) Teachers and children * * * observe the big triangle together, and guide the children to say that the triangle has three sides and three angles by counting points. Teachers and children read children's songs together: "triangle, three sides, three sides walk;" Triangle, three corners, one stop at three corners. "

(2) Draw a picture. The teacher gave each child the outline of a triangle, and let the children choose their own colors to draw the triangle, so as to consolidate their understanding of the basic characteristics of the triangle.

3. At the end, the game: the graphic baby finds a home.

The teacher drew a circle, a square and a triangle on the ground in advance. Let the children choose their own graphics cards, line up, and put them one by one in the corresponding "home" with the music.

Four. Expand. Teachers and children use a square piece of colored paper and fold it in half to make many triangles of different sizes. Then cut the triangle and spell it out to see what figures they can spell.
